Key Responsibilities:

  • -Conducting daily verification of all Critical Control Points (CCPs) to ensure compliance with food safety standards, including cooking, cooling, hot filling, pH levels, etc.
  • -Performing daily temperature checks of production areas, chilling units, and products to guarantee adherence to safety regulations.
  • -Conducting thorough quality checks on ingredients, materials, and finished products to ensure correct quality and traceability.
  • -Leading daily walk-arounds of the production area, promptly identifying and reporting any non-conformances to supervisors or management.
  • -Taking charge of placing any non-conforming products on hold, restricted use, or condemnation, and meticulously completing relevant documentation.
  • -Executing regular audits of glass and hard plastic materials, ensuring compliance with safety protocols.
  • -Verifying finished product labels and crate/case end labels to validate accurate Use By Dates.
  • -Performing weekly handwashing temperature checks and completing hygiene and fabrication audits to uphold cleanliness standards.
  • -Conducting equipment calibrations, including temperature probes, pH meters, and sieves, to ensure accuracy and reliability.
  • -Documenting Corrective Action Reports for any non-conforming products or incidents, ensuring effective resolution by identifying root causes and implementing corrective actions.
  • -Participating actively in taste panels as part of the broader Technical Team.
  • -Conducting specific allergen room swabbing releases and product testing, such as for Gluten-Free or Vegan products.
  • -Ensuring completion of weekly cooking and cooling verifications to maintain product integrity.
  • -Undertaking any other reasonable tasks related to the position as deemed suitable by the QA Team Leader.
